The 265-600mm Diameter Pneumatic Double Ear Spot Welding Machine is a highly specialized piece of equipment designed for the precision welding of double-ear structures on cylindrical workpieces within a diameter range of 265mm to 600mm. Its operational principle is rooted in resistance welding, where a high current is passed through the joint area, generating localized heat that melts and fuses the metal components. The "pneumatic" aspect refers to the sophisticated compressed air system that controls the electrode force, ensuring consistent pressure application for optimal weld nugget formation.
This machine excels in producing consistent, high-strength spot welds, crucial for components where structural integrity and leak-proof performance are paramount. The double-ear configuration typically involves attaching two flange-like structures or tabs onto the cylindrical body, requiring simultaneous and perfectly aligned welds. | Parameter | Specification |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Welding Diameter Range | 265mm - 600mm | Optimal range for cylindrical workpieces. |
| Welding Power Source | AC Pulse or MFDC (Medium Frequency DC) | Configurable for different material and thickness requirements; MFDC offers superior efficiency and control. |
| Rated Capacity | Typically 50-200 KVA | Maximum output power for welding operations, depending on model. |
| Electrode Force | Pneumatically adjustable, 0.5-5 kN | Precise control over the pressure exerted by the electrodes, critical for weld quality. |
| Control System | Microprocessor-based, PLC integration | Digital control for welding parameters (current, time, force), program storage, and error diagnostics. |
| Cooling System | Water-cooled electrodes and transformer | Essential for preventing overheating and ensuring consistent performance during continuous operation. |
| Max. Welding Thickness | Up to 3+3 mm (low carbon steel) | Material dependent, indicative for common weldable materials. |
| Power Supply | 3 Phase, 380V/400V/415V, 50/60Hz | Standard industrial power compatibility. |
The robust construction combined with precise electronic control allows for intricate weld schedules, ensuring that parameters such as squeeze time, weld time, hold time, and off time are meticulously managed. This level of control is critical for achieving optimal metallurgical bonds and preventing defects such as expulsion or cold welds.

Q1: What types of materials can the machine weld?
A: Our 265-600mm Diameter Pneumatic Double Ear Spot Welding Machine is primarily designed for welding low carbon steel, stainless steel, galvanized steel, and certain high-strength low-alloy (HSLA) steels. Specific material compatibility can be confirmed through testing or consultation with our engineers.
Q2: What is the typical power consumption?
A: Power consumption varies depending on the material, thickness, and welding schedule. Utilizing MFDC technology, our machines offer significant energy savings (up to 30%) compared to conventional AC welders, leading to lower operating costs.
Q3: Can the machine be integrated into an automated production line?
A: Absolutely. The machine's PLC control system is designed for easy integration with external automation systems, including robotics for loading/unloading and factory management systems (SCADA/MES).
Q4: What kind of maintenance is required for the electrodes?
A: Electrodes require periodic dressing or replacement, depending on the material being welded and production volume. Our machines are designed for quick and easy electrode changes, minimizing downtime. We also provide recommendations for electrode materials and geometry for optimal performance.
